Webb8 aug. 2024 · In the case of Mr S Isherwood V West Midlands Trains Limited Simon Isherwood commenced his employment with West Midlands Trains, a well-known train operating company, on 7 September 2009. In 2015 he was promoted to the role of Senior Conductor Manager, a management position that he remained in until his dismissal. Webb26 juli 2024 · Simon Isherwood, 60, was fired in March last year after accidentally leaving his microphone on, which meant his colleagues overheard him criticizing the webinar’s content. After an employment tribunal held in Watford, Mr Isherwood emerged victorious, with a panel ruling he was wrongly dismissed.
